检索规则说明:AND代表“并且”;OR代表“或者”;NOT代表“不包含”;(注意必须大写,运算符两边需空一格)
检 索 范 例 :范例一: (K=图书馆学 OR K=情报学) AND A=范并思 范例二:J=计算机应用与软件 AND (U=C++ OR U=Basic) NOT M=Visual
机构地区:[1]哈尔滨工业大学计算机学院,哈尔滨150080
出 处:《哈尔滨商业大学学报(自然科学版)》2009年第5期540-545,552,共7页Journal of Harbin University of Commerce:Natural Sciences Edition
基 金:国家自然科学基金项目(60473075);黑龙江省自然科学基金项目(zjg03-05)
摘 要:XML索引为查询处理提供了高效的帮助,其中F&B索引是已知的处理分枝查询的最小的索引,但快速创建F&B索引和利用F&B索引完成查询处理的算法却很少有人研究.本文提出了一种素数序列标记法,这种标记法不仅有助于快速的建立F&B索引,更可以高效的完成F&B索引上的查询处理.此外,我们还给出了基于素数序列标记法的查询处理算法,即素数整除匹配算法,该算法可以高效的判定某节点是否有某分枝子结构.实验表明基于素数序列标记法的F&B索引创建方法比SAM算法快,在多个数据集F&B索引上素数整除匹配算法优于关联路径连接算法和Tw igStack算法.XML Index provides high efficiency for XML query processing. F&B - Index is the smallest index that supports twig query processing. However, few researches are pro- posed on how efficiently create F&B -Index and how to process queries based on F&B -Index. This paper proposes a new labeling scheme called prime sequence. This labeling scheme helps not only on creating an F&B - Index but also on efficient query processing. With prime sequence labeling, creates an F&B -Index by parsing the XML document only once with a SAX parser, further, proposes an efficient algorithm named division match over F&B -Index, the algorithm can efficiently judge relationship between two nodes based on a property of prime sequence labeling. Experiments show that prime sequence labeling provides high efficiency on creating F&B- Index and high efficiency on query processing on different datasets.
分 类 号:TP311[自动化与计算机技术—计算机软件与理论]
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在链接到云南高校图书馆文献保障联盟下载...
云南高校图书馆联盟文献共享服务平台 版权所有©
您的IP:3.14.249.33